Response from ifollow support

"First of all, I apologise that you haven’t had a response to your previous emails, I can only assume this is from a lack of internal communication ourselves and that your email was missed, so I’m sorry for this delay.



Commentary on the iFollow match streams is not provided automatically, and is up to the club to provide. This does come at a cost to the club as well, although not a huge cost.



With the iFollow service being new, and only really launched in the days leading up to the season, we wanted to make sure that the fundamentals were correct before we tried to add to much complexity to the package.



I know it may seem a very simple thing, but on top of the costs it also requires someone being individually dedicated to that role. The stream you watch is actually transmitted on a 30 second delay, and therefore we aren’t able to take the radio commentary and overlay this, it would require someone to specifically commentate on the stream that is being transmitted, in order to match up the visual and audio elements.



We do really appreciate your feedback though, and I’m assuming, from your comments, this would make a big difference to your experience and to others you have spoken about this with?



I hope this explains why there is currently no commentary with the stream, and please let me know any further feedback you have on the service."
